desiccate Definition
(s)
lacking
vitality
or
spirit
;
lifeless
; "
a
technically
perfect
but
arid
performance
of
the
sonata
"; "
a
desiccate
romance
"; "
a
prissy
and
emotionless
creature
...
settles
into
a
mold
of
desiccated
snobbery
"-
C
.
J
.
Rolo
(v)
preserve
by
removing
all
water
and
liquids
from
; "
carry
dehydrated
food
on
your
camping
trip
"
(v)
remove
water
from
; "
All
this
exercise
and
sweating
has
dehydrated
me
"
(v)
lose
water
or
moisture
; "
In
the
desert
,
you
get
dehydrated
very
quickly
"
